"New Girl" just got a little foxy.

Megan Fox is headed back to television, landing a multi-episode arc on the upcoming fifth season of Fox’s hit comedy, the network announced Thursday.

The "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les" star will play Reagan, a gorgeous, straight-shooting pharmaceutical sales rep who comes to town on business and shakes things up in the loft when she rents out Jess’ (Zooey Deschanel) room while she is sequestered on jury duty.

But she won’t be making her debut until the sixth episode in the season, which won’t premiere until January.

Fox is just the latest addition to the brand-new season of "New Girl," which will include the 100th episode, joining fellow guest stars Fred Armisen, Taran Killam, Nasim Pedrad, Rob Riggle, Henry Winkler, Julie Hagerty and John Cho.

Before breaking through in 2007’s Transformers, the 29-year-old actress – who recently split with husband Brian Austin Green – cut her teeth as a co-star on the Kelly Ripa and Faith Ford sitcom "Hope & Faith" from 2003-06.
